Email delivery error message: fatal: message already has a Mailing-List header
I see this error message in the mail logs, what does it mean?:
fatal: message already has a Mailing-List header (maybe I should be a sublist) (#5.7.2)
This error most commonly occurs when someone tries re-sending a message received from a mailing list. The email process won't accept a message if it already has a Mailing-List header (unless the list is a sublist, as the error message suggests).
If this error occurs, create a new email message, paste in only the relevant info, and then try to send to the list.
If you still encounter problems, please let Kavi Support know and we will investigate to make sure the list is functioning properly. Other things can generate the same error message (ie, corrupt file or list configuration), but these occur infrequently.
